Nicholas Cage settles tax claim

Filed in archive litigation by leon on September 09, 2008

cage.peg


Earlier this year, I did a blog entry looking at Nicholas Cage's battle with the Internal Revenue Service. All over his treatment of meals , gifts and that Gulfstream 1159A turbojet. Quite understandable. Everyone can relate to that!

Now, the actor has finally settled to pay the tax man $666,000 in tax debts plus interest. Now, the IRS was seeking $1.8 million which prompted Cage's representatives to put out a statement, as reported by Forbes: "The $1.1 million adjustment in favor of Mr. Cage clearly shows that he was correct and within his rights as an American to challenge the IRS assessment."
